Symptoms

  • •Vibration felt in the steering wheel or chassis during acceleration
  • •Increased noise levels during acceleration
  • •Loss of power or hesitation while accelerating
  • •Unusual tire wear patterns
  • •Potential warning messages or alerts on the dashboard

Solution
1. Preparation
  • Tools Required:
    • Tire pressure gauge
    • OBD-II scanner (Tesla-compatible)
    • Jack and jack stands
  • Safety Warnings:
    • Ensure the vehicle is on a level surface and secured before lifting.
    • Disconnect the battery before working on electrical components.
2. Tire Inspection
  • Check each tire for proper inflation using a tire pressure gauge.
  • Inspect the tread for uneven wear or damage (e.g., bulges, cuts).
  • Rotate or replace tires if any issues are found.
3. Wheel and Suspension Check
  • Lift the vehicle using a jack and secure it with jack stands.
  • Inspect wheels for damage or bent rims.
  • Examine suspension components (e.g., control arms, bushings) for wear or play.
4. Diagnostic Scan
  • Connect the OBD-II scanner to the vehicle's diagnostic port.
  • Retrieve any error codes related to the electric drive unit or battery.
  • Address any detected faults according to the manufacturer’s guidelines.
5. Motor Mount Inspection
  • Check the electric motor mounts for signs of wear or damage.
  • Replace any damaged motor mounts following the manufacturer's specifications.
6. Test Drive
  • After completing repairs, take the vehicle for a test drive under various conditions to confirm the issue has been resolved.
